Creative & Crafty Sleepover Ideas

Unleash your inner artist! These activities are perfect for when you want to create something fun and memorable together.

  • Design Friendship Jewelry: Grab some beads, string, or embroidery thread. Making friendship bracelets or necklaces is a timeless sleepover activity where you can craft matching tokens of your night.
  • Host a “Nailed It!” Bake-Off: Inspired by the popular show, pick a fun dessert recipe and see who can recreate it. The results are often hilarious (and still tasty)!
  • Create a Vision Board: Flip through old magazines and print out inspiring pictures. Creating a vision board of your goals and dreams is a surprisingly fun and positive group activity.
  • DIY Photo Shoot: Set up a simple backdrop with a sheet, gather fun props like hats and sunglasses, and take turns being the photographer. You’ll create amazing memories to look back on.
  • Make Slime or Tie-Dye: For a hands-on, colorful mess, these are classic things to do at sleepovers. Just make sure to protect your surfaces with newspaper!

Fun Games & Challenges for Groups

Get the energy flowing and the laughter roaring with these interactive games.

  • Organize a Talent Show: Give everyone 10 minutes to prepare a silly or serious talent. It’s a fantastic way to learn something new about your friends and share lots of laughs.
  • Classic Games with a Twist: Reimagine classics. Play Charades with only movie titles, or turn Truth or Dare into a lighthearted, PG-rated game. A game of “Would You Rather?” can also lead to hilarious debates.
  • Indoor Scavenger Hunt: Create a list of funny or specific items to find around the house (e.g., “something purple,” “a childhood toy,” “a unique kitchen gadget”).
  • Lip-Sync Battle: Split into teams or go solo. Pick a favorite song and put on a full performance—costumes and dramatic expressions highly encouraged!
  • Minute to Win It Challenges: Set up simple, silly tasks that must be completed in 60 seconds. Think stacking cookies on your forehead or moving cotton balls with vaseline on your nose!

Tech & Screen Time Activities

Embrace technology for some modern, engaging fun.

  • Create a Collaborative Playlist: Have everyone add their favorite songs to a single playlist. It becomes the perfect soundtrack for the night and a great takeaway.
  • Film TikTok or Reel Videos: Brainstorm and film short, creative videos together. It’s a fun project that combines planning, performing, and editing.
  • Virtual Escape Room: Many websites offer digital escape rooms you can solve as a team. It’s a great thing to do at a sleepover that tests your collective problem-solving skills.
  • Multiplayer Video Game Tournament: Whether on a console, phone, or computer, a friendly gaming competition is always a hit. Choose games that allow for team play for extra camaraderie.
  • Edit a Sleepover Video Montage: Use simple editing apps on your phone to compile all the funny clips and photos from the night into one epic video to share.

Tasty Foodie Adventures

No sleepover is complete without delicious snacks! These ideas go beyond just eating.

  • DIY Pizza or Sundae Bar: Set out a spread of toppings and let everyone build their own perfect personal pizza or epic ice cream sundae. It’s interactive and delicious.
  • Blindfolded Taste Test Challenge: A hilarious what to do at a sleepover activity. Blindfold a friend and have them guess different flavors of chips, candy, or even beverages.
  • Cook Breakfast for Dinner: Flip the script! Make pancakes, waffles, or a big omelet in the evening. It feels delightfully rebellious and is super comforting.
  • Try a New Snack Recipe: Look up a simple recipe online, like homemade pretzels, popcorn seasoning, or edible cookie dough, and make it together.
  • Chocolate Fondue: Melt some chocolate and set out dippables like strawberries, marshmallows, and banana slices for a decadent group treat.

Relaxing & Low-Key Activities

When you want to wind down but aren’t ready for bed, these calm ideas are perfect.

  • Watch a Themed Movie Marathon: Pick a genre (80s classics, superhero flicks) or a specific actor and queue up 2-3 films. Don’t forget the popcorn!
  • Start a Group Journal or Scrapbook: Dedicate a notebook to your friend group. Have everyone write or draw something about the night. Bring it out at every future sleepover to add to it.
  • Read Aloud or Share Stories: Take turns reading from a funny book or sharing your favorite short stories. It’s surprisingly cozy and entertaining.
  • At-Home Spa Night: Pull out the face masks, nail polish, and lotions. Give each other manicures and relax with some calming music in the background.
  • Stargazing or Cloud Watching: If you have a backyard or a clear view from a window, spend some quiet time looking up at the sky and talking.

Why Sleepover Activities Matter

Planning fun things to do at a sleepover is about more than just fighting boredom. These activities are vital for building stronger friendships. Working together on a craft, laughing during a game, or creating something delicious teaches teamwork, communication, and compromise.

It also gives everyone a chance to shine, boosting confidence and creating inside jokes and memories that you’ll talk about for years. A sleepover is a unique space for social growth and pure, unplugged fun.

Pro Tips for the Perfect Night:

  • Have a Flexible Plan: Pick a few activities from different categories (creative, active, chill) so you can match the group’s mood.
  • Prepare a “Boredom Buster” Box: Keep a box filled with craft supplies, a deck of cards, and a list of game ideas for the moment someone says, “I’m bored.”
  • Keep Snacks Simple & Plentiful: Easy, shareable foods like popcorn, fruit platters, and chips keep energy high without requiring lots of clean-up.
